22 State of Nation Address 2010 & Implications for DSD
Strategic Areas Highlighted DSD Interventions On socio-economic effects of Global Economic Crises (Dealing with systemic poverty) Further extension of CSG to children under 18 years and age equalisation for old age grant: 2million more children onto the system Stimulate participation in the economy and assist people in meeting basic needs Assist more to invest in future Support more people to save and engage with financial markets. Catalyse the establishment of mico-enterprises. Coherent policy on Social Relief of Distress provision to deal with destitution and immediate needs 2/19/10 2/19/10 22

33 State of Nation Address 2010 & Implications for DSD
Strategic Areas Highlighted DSD Interventions On socio-economic effects of Global Economic Crises Finalise work in respect of Comprehensive Social Security – Social Insurance System: Goal: To prevent poverty: Setting up a mandatory system of social insurance (Pensions, disability, survivor benefits, and reform of the RAF) 2/19/10 2/19/10 33

44 State of Nation Address 2010 & Implications for DSD
Strategic Areas Highlighted DSD Interventions On job creation opportunities Mainstream EPWP into more Social Sector sub-programmes including community works program Finalise development of a comprehensive Incentive Grant model for funding of all Social Sector programmes. Engaging with Key Business Sectors to stimulate local economic activity and social infrastructure in areas where they operate businesses: Mining Sector. Link grant eligible grant recipients to economic opportunities. Grants Plus – Activation Strategies: Skills Development, FET opportunities, Link to Jobs (Jobs-Centre model) 2/19/10 2/19/10 44
